Support groups

Many people suffer from anxiety, which can be painful. People may feel isolated in their struggles. Support groups provide compassion and understanding as well as shared experiences. They help people deal with their ailments and can help them become optimistic about their recovery.

Support groups are usually led by people who have experienced mental illness, but they may also be facilitated by professionals. The facilitators of these groups put new members at ease by welcoming them, assuring that they are part of the right group, and describing What is the best Anxiety Treatment they can expect. Certain groups have guidelines that are clear, like a limit of two or one minutes per participant. This is to avoid any one from dominating the discussion. Some groups have a "pass rule" meds that treat depression and anxiety allows members who aren't ready to speak to quit the meeting.
